My Background and Approach
I’m a Licensed Professional Counselor Candidate with experience supporting people through grief, loss, and life transitions. My background includes work in hospice care and private practice, giving me a deep understanding of how disorienting and isolating grief can feel. I use approaches grounded in attachment theory, mindfulness, and emotionally focused therapy to help you regulate your nervous system and feel more grounded. My clients often come to me feeling overwhelmed, unsure how to move forward, or guilty for not “doing grief” the way others expect. Together, we’ll build practical tools that bring steadiness and self-compassion into your daily life, while also making room for your authentic emotions. My goal is for you to feel both supported and empowered. To know that while grief may always be part of your story, it doesn’t have to define or consume you. Therapy with me offers a safe space to be seen, heard, and cared for, exactly as you are.
